Why a Psychiatrist is Essential for ADHD Diagnosis and Management

While different specialists can add to ADHD care, a psychiatrist brings an unique and important capability to the table, especially when it concerns diagnosis and detailed treatment preparation. Psychiatrists are medical doctors (MDs or DOs) who have actually finished specialized training in psychiatry. This rigorous medical background offers them with a deep understanding of the brain and body, permitting them to:

  • Accurately Diagnose ADHD: Psychiatrists are trained to carry out thorough examinations, thinking about not just the behavioral signs of ADHD but also potential medical and mental elements that might be contributing to these symptoms. They can distinguish ADHD from other conditions that might present similarly, such as anxiety, depression, or finding out impairments.
  • Prescribe and Manage Medication: A foundation of ADHD treatment for lots of individuals includes medication. Psychiatrists are accredited to prescribe medication, consisting of stimulant and non-stimulant alternatives, which are often efficient in managing ADHD signs. They possess the expertise to carefully choose the most proper medication, identify optimum dosages, and display for prospective adverse effects. This medical oversight is vital, especially for individuals with pre-existing health conditions or those taking other medications.
  • Address Co-occurring Conditions: ADHD often co-exists with other mental health conditions like anxiety, depression, bipolar illness, and compound utilize disorders. Psychiatrists are proficient at identifying and treating these co-morbidities, supplying integrated care that attends to the full spectrum of a person's mental health requirements.
  • Supply Holistic Treatment Plans: While medication is a significant part, reliable ADHD management frequently includes a multi-faceted technique. Psychiatrists can develop thorough treatment plans that might consist of medication management, therapy (such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y or CBT), lifestyle changes, and instructional or workplace accommodations, ensuring a holistic method tailored to the person's distinct scenario.

In essence, selecting a psychiatrist for ADHD care guarantees you are receiving medical competence paired with mental health specialization, offering a robust structure for accurate diagnosis, effective treatment, and long-lasting management of the condition.

What to Expect in Your First Appointment

Your first appointment with a psychiatrist for ADHD will usually include a thorough examination focused on understanding your signs, history, and needs. Be gotten ready for:

  • In-depth Interview: The psychiatrist will ask in-depth questions about your present symptoms, their beginning, seriousness, and effect on your life. They will also ask about your developmental history, family history of mental health conditions, case history, and any previous treatments you have gotten.
  • Diagnostic Assessment: The psychiatrist will utilize standardized diagnostic criteria, typically described in the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-5), to assess whether you fulfill the criteria for ADHD. They may utilize rating scales or surveys to gather further information.
  • Physical and Neurological Examination (Potentially): While not always needed for ADHD diagnosis itself, the psychiatrist might carry out a brief physical or neurological evaluation to dismiss any hidden medical conditions that might be contributing to your signs.
  • Discussion of Treatment Options: After the assessment, the psychiatrist will discuss potential treatment alternatives with you. This may consist of medication, therapy, or a combination of both. They will explain the advantages and risks of different methods and work collaboratively with you to develop a personalized treatment plan.
  • Opportunity to Ask Questions: Your very first appointment is likewise your chance to ask questions. Prepare a list of concerns ahead of time to ensure you deal with all your concerns and gain a clear understanding of the diagnosis and treatment process.

Q: What is the distinction in between a psychiatrist, psychologist, and therapist for ADHD?A: Psychiatrists are medical doctors (MDs or DOs) who can prescribe medication. Psychologists hold postgraduate degrees (PhDs or PsyDs) and offer therapy and mental screening however usually can not prescribe medication. Therapists (LCSWs, LMFTs, LPCs, and so on) use various types of therapy and therapy however are not medical doctors and can not prescribe medication. For ADHD diagnosis and medication management, a psychiatrist is usually essential.

Q: How is ADHD diagnosed by a psychiatrist?A: Psychiatrists detect ADHD through a thorough examination that includes an in-depth interview about signs, developmental history, collecting information from multiple sources (like parents or partners), using standardized ranking scales, and eliminating other prospective conditions.

Q: How often will I require to see a psychiatrist for ADHD management?A: The frequency of visits will differ. Initially, you may have more regular visits for diagnosis and medication titration. When a steady treatment strategy is established, follow-up appointments might be less regular, maybe every few months, for continuous tracking and medication management.
